I am new to Graphite and can't understand how to do this:
I have a large number of time-metrics (celery metrics) in format stats.timers.*.median
I want to show:
Now I have averageAbove(stats.timers.*.median,50)
but it displays graphs without names and renders strangely and in bad scale. Help, please! :)
You will need to chain a few functions together in order to get the desired result.
limit(sortByMaxima(averageAbove(stats.timers.*.median, X)), N)
Starting the the averageAbove as the base.
The next thing you want to do is get all the metrics in order, "top-to-bottom" by using sortByMAxima.
Then you can limit the results that are rendered with the limit function.
You might not be rending the legend if you have too many metrics for the size of the graph. You can do 3 things.
If you love us? You can donate to us via Paypal or buy me a coffee so we can maintain and grow! Thank you!
Donate Us With